Een databasebeheersysteem (DBMS) speelt een cruciale rol in het effectief beheren en organiseren van gegevens binnen een organisatie. Het is een softwaretoepassing die gebruikt wordt om databases te creëren, te onderhouden en te beheren. Een DBMS biedt een gestructureerde aanpak voor het opslaan, organiseren, opvragen en beheren van gegevens, waardoor bedrijven beter inzicht kunnen krijgen en gegevens effectiever kunnen benutten.
De implementatie van een DBMS biedt verschillende voordelen voor een organisatie:
Een DBMS zorgt ervoor dat gegevens consistent en accuraat blijven door het handhaven van gegevensintegriteit. Dit betekent dat de gegevens voldoen aan de vastgestelde regels en beperkingen.
Een DBMS stelt meerdere gebruikers in staat om tegelijkertijd toegang te hebben tot de database, waardoor gegevensdeling en samenwerking tussen verschillende afdelingen en teams mogelijk wordt. Dit bevordert een efficiënte en geïntegreerde werkomgeving.
Een DBMS biedt geavanceerde beveiligingsmechanismen om gegevens te beschermen tegen ongeoorloofde toegang, manipulatie of verlies. Het biedt functies zoals gebruikersauthenticatie, autorisatie en versleuteling om gegevens veilig te houden.
Een DBMS maakt het mogelijk om gegevens consistent en gestandaardiseerd op te slaan en te organiseren. Dit vergemakkelijkt het beheer van gegevens en zorgt voor uniformiteit in de hele organisatie.
Een DBMS optimaliseert de opslag van gegevens en maakt snelle en efficiënte gegevensopvraging mogelijk. Het maakt gebruik van geavanceerde indexering, query-optimalisatie en cachingtechnieken om de prestaties te verbeteren.
Er zijn verschillende soorten databasebeheersystemen, elk met zijn eigen kenmerken en toepassingsgebieden:
De meest voorkomende vorm van DBMS is het relationele databasebeheersysteem. Het maakt gebruik van gestructureerde querytaal (SQL) om gegevens te beheren en biedt een tabulaire structuur met rijen en kolommen.
NoSQL-databasebeheersystemen zijn ontworpen om te werken met ongestructureerde en niet-relationele gegevens. Ze zijn flexibel en schaalbaar en worden vaak gebruikt voor het beheer van big data en realtime toepassingen.
OODBMS behandelt gegevens als objecten en slaat ze op met behoud van hun relaties en gedrag. Ze worden vaak gebruikt in objectgeoriënteerde programmeeromgevingen en applicaties.
Grafische databasebeheersystemen zijn geoptimaliseerd voor het opslaan en beheren van complexe relaties tussen gegevens. Ze worden gebruikt in applicaties waarbij de nadruk ligt op de relaties tussen entiteiten.
In-memory databases slaan gegevens rechtstreeks in het computergeheugen op, waardoor snelle gegevenstoegang en verwerking mogelijk is. Ze elimineren de vertraging veroorzaakt door het lezen en schrijven naar schijf.
Een databasebeheersysteem (DBMS) speelt een essentiële rol in het beheren en organiseren van gegevens binnen een organisatie. Het biedt voordelen zoals gegevensintegriteit, gegevensdeling, beveiliging en efficiënte gegevensopslag en -opvraging. Verschillende soorten DBMS, zoals relationeel, NoSQL, objectgeoriënteerd en grafisch, bieden organisaties de flexibiliteit om het meest geschikte systeem te kiezen op basis van hun behoeften en het type gegevens dat ze beheren. Het implementeren van een goed gestructureerd DBMS kan de algehele efficiëntie en prestaties van een organisatie verbeteren bij het beheren en benutten van waardevolle gegevens.